The National Lottery has become the first of its kind in the world to embrace the potential of Twitter’s API through a new automated service.

Tweet @NationalLottery will give draw results, lucky number inspiration and other related content. The new functionality also allows players to ‘poll’ the Irish National Lottery Twitter account using hashtags and emojis to trigger automated content.

“Tweet @NationalLottery is the latest in a series of initiatives and digital based innovations delivered by the National Lottery in response to consumer demand for a multi-channel offering,” said Dermot Griffin, CEO, The National Lottery. “Over the course of 2015, digital sales generated a record €23 million – representing a doubling of revenue via this channel since 2013 and an important complement to our instore offer.”

Eoin Ó Suilleabhain, senior acquisition manager at the National Lottery, added: “The concept of utility marketing is not a new one, how and where we are delivering that utility, via technology and Twitter specifically, is however very new. The National Lottery is not only meeting its players where they are, but also meeting them at a moment of a non-commercial need with the ultimate goal of addressing that need thus giving players a very real and practical reason to follow and interact with @NationalLottery on Twitter.”
